What is the difference between reciept date & notice date? Does BCIS process applications based on reciept date OR notice date? I was provided a RD by my lawyer - how can I find out the ND? Any information is appreciated.
 
Research on the web .....

RD Receipt Date.
Applications are stamped with the time and date of physical receipt, not the time and date they are actually opened.

ND Notice Date.
The date when your information is keyed into the INS computer system and fees processed by the Data Entry unit.
